- the valve attached to the bottom of a pneumatic discharge outlet has an outer transverse tube and an inner tube rotatable within the outer tube.
- the inner tube has a main opening adapted to be placed in communication'with the bottom opening of the outlet.
- An end cap closes the ends of the tubes.
- a bail pivotally fixed to the outlet near each end of the tubes is adapted to swing over the outer side of one cap.
- Each bail has a camming lever which can be turned to lock the end cap in its closed position.
- the rotary tube has a pair of handles at each end by which it may be turned to open and close the valve. At each end, one handle engages one arm of a bail so as to prevent rotation of the rotary tube in either direction when the end caps are locked.
- the other two handles are angularly offset from the other arms of the bails so that when either bail is removed from its locking position, the rotary tube may be turned slightly to partially open the valve. A small amount of lading will then discharge through the valve for use as a sample. Thus, by removal of a bail from only one side of a covered hopper railway car, a lading sampling may be taken from the outlet.

- outlet 10 having a rotary tube valve adapted to be turned by a pair of handles at each end of the rotary tube are disclosed, for example, in U.S. Pat. No. 3,554,609.
- hopper 10 of which only the lower portion is shown in the drawing, has a bottom flange 11 to which outlet 12 is suitably secured.
- the outlet includes pneumatic valve 14, comprising an outer tube 16 fixed to sides 17, 18 and having an opening 19 communicating withtlie interior of the outlet. Tube 16 extends transversely across the car.
- Tube 20 is mounted within tube 16 for rotation therein. When tube 20 is turned so that opening 21 is in register with opening 19, the valve is fully opened.
- Tube 20 may be provided with notches and slots of different lengths, on one side extending to points a, b, and c, respectively, and on the other side to points f, g, and h, as shown in FIG. 8.
- the notches and slots of tube 20 permit gradual opening of valve 14, as is described more fully in U.S. Pat. No. 3,194,420.
- the ends of tubes 16 and 20 are adapted to be closed by caps 22.
- the caps are connected to one end of chains 23, 24, the other ends of which are connected to the outlets by loops 25, 2 6.
- a bail 27 has pivots 28, 29 fixed to the side walls 30 of the outlet. Arms 31 and 32 of bail 27 extend around the end of cap 22.
- the end portion 33 of bail 27 has a slot 34 and a pair of extensions 35, 36 between which a lever 37 is positioned.
- the lever has a fulcrum 38 and a camming portion 39 formed so that when lever 37 is turned to the position shown in FIG. 1, the cam portion 39 tightly presses end cap 22 into its closed position.
- Handles 40, 41 are connected to yoke or clamp 42 and fastened by bolts 43, 44 to lower portion 45 of the clamp.
- Clamp 42 tightly engages rotatable ring 46 and is connected by bolts 47, 48 to rotatable tube 20.
- die 41 is spaced a predetermined distance from arm 31 of the bail, while handle 40 is positioned to be in contact with arm 32 of the bail.
- the pair of handles are offset in the opposite direction so that the one which is on the same (right) side as handle 41 engages the bail and the other handle, on the same (left) side as handle 40, is spaced from the bail.
- valve 14 When both bails 27 are unlocked and end caps 22 are removed, valve 14 can be turned to its fully open position, at which opening 21 of rotary tube 20 is in register with opening 19 of the outlet. A suction conduit may then be attached to ring 46 or extension 54 thereof for unloading the lading.
